A Sale mum who wishes to remain anonymous is concerned about the way kids as young as twelve-years-old being able to buy dangerous knifes on the internet.

She tells me they buy these knife’s pretending to be over eighteen and pay with a pre-pay credit card.

Her own twelve-year-old child was knifed on the Sale West Estate recently and shown us the picture of his hand that he put up to protect himself, it was so graphic we could not show you.

His hand was cut in several places and had been stitched up together, the shape of the knife used caused the most damage.

The mother spoke to her councillor and apparently he agreed that this was a shocking incident, and something had to be done to make sure kids this young cannot get their hands on any dangerous weapon so easily.

We checked on Ebay and you can buy any knife you want on the American site, it is not known how kids are able to con the company with such ease with fake information.

Gladly the boy who was knifed survived to tell the tale, his mum also tells us that the dark days on the Sale West Estate are fast coming back since the kids have nothing to do.

We do not share her opinions about Sale West as this seemed like an isolated but nasty incident, we do agree though that something should be done to make sure knife’s are far away from a child’s reach.
